Have put some thought into seeing if I can change the 176r up to the 193r. Thanks for the constructive comments. Caveat #1: I don't know you, your skill level, or your plans. Caveat #2: I'm not an instructor, coach, or expert of any kind. I gather from your profile that you are about 215 lbs going out the door. So, just a little lighter than my exit weight. I jump a Spectre 210, started by demoing a 230 in my own G4 at about 50 jumps, put 15 on the 230 then loaded the 210 in the rig. Worked out alright, and after about 100 jumps on the 210 I was comfortable with it. I did a lot of canopy practice - I should have taken a canopy course. You might mention if you sized your container to downsize your main to something around a 170??? As you're downsizing keep in mind that you can demo PD reserves (as mains) too. When you and your trusted instructors agree that you are ready you might consider demoing down reserve sizes to target preparation to land your reserve.
